A mercenary, sometimes known as a soldier of fortune, is an individual who takes part in military conflict for personal profit, is otherwise an outsider to the conflict, and is not a member of any other official military. On the night of October 16, 1859, John Brown and 21 followers including 10 white men, 12 free blacks, 1 freed slave and 1 fugitive slave, slipped into Harpers Ferry.
